It has been said that only the good die young, but as usual Ricky Duffer has turned the tables and proven that notion isn't always true. Just joking, Ricky.
As a matter of fact, it was Ricky's innate ability to bring levity and laughter to many moments with a simple wisecrack on a subject or situation, at times even at his own expense.
Of course, there was much more to Ricky Dean Duffer. There was his immense love for his late mother and father, Linda and Jack, both whom also left us far too soon and were laid to rest in Shrum Cemetery, where he now joins them.
And, of course, Ricky treasured his big sister, Lisa, and his own children and grandchild, along with nephew Dillon and nieces Madison, Alex and Brook. Even as his health was failing, he managed to make the journey from Indiana to the recent graduation for twins Brook and Alex, which meant the world to the family.
Ultimately, however, it personally comes back to the laid-back nature Ricky had during the occasional opportunity we have to visit my beautiful birthplace in Macon County, Tennessee. After a long drive, visiting with him while staying at Aunt Linda's, we might unwind with a pizza or tacos and a beer or two, then find ourselves reminiscing and relaxing, his sense of humor leading the way. Moments were often punctuated with his drawn-out laughter, which had a gravelly air to it because of his longtime penchant for tobacco and other medicinal substances.
Like most everyone, Ricky was far from perfect. From a young child who seemed to cry a bit too much and test your patience more than he should, to his early adult years, when he had his highs and lows as he worked to find his place in the world, he was a handful. But isn't that the road for most people we know. It's called living life.
All that said, Ricky will be forever in the hearts and minds of those who knew him. We wish Heavenly eternal peace for the 47-year-old who left this world much too soon. We also send prayers and love to Lisa, J.D., Dillon, Madison, Alex and Brook at this tough moment.
It seems appropriate to close with a favorite quote attributed to actor Michael Landon, who himself passed away relatively young (age 54) nearly four decades ago. It's also a line in a tearful "Little House on the Prairie" episode in which a mother dies of cancer very early, leaving three young children behind to be adopted. It goes:
"Remember me with smiles and laughter, for that is how I will remember with you. If you can only remember me with tears, then don't remember me at all."
